Activists hold protest in Pandacan vs oil price hikes

About 100 members of two youth activist groups staged a lightning protest at the country's principal oil depot in Pandacan, Manila.

Representatives of the League of Filipino Students (LFS) and Anakbayan first tried to breach the gates of Caltex at the Pandacan Oil Depot to express their protest against the US brand owned by Chevron Corp..

However, the security guards immediately stopped them by shutting the second gate.

The protesters also threw paints at Caltex's signage and lied down for a few minutes at the entrance of the terminal.

Ken Ramos, chairperson of Anakbayan, said Chevron Corp. will not be the last oil company they will be hitting. He said they will hold protests in other oil companies in the coming days.

Police tried but failed to disperse the students.

Police said that the protesters left the place after staging their short activity.
